tremulous

英 [ˈtremjələs]

美 [ˈtremjələs]

adj.  (因紧张)颤抖的,战栗的; 使打战的; 使颤动的

GRE医学

BNC.26269 / COCA.24494

牛津词典

    adj.

    • (因紧张)颤抖的,战栗的;使打战的;使颤动的
      shaking slightly because you are nervous; causing you to shake slightly
      1. a tremulous voice
        颤抖的声音
      2. He was in a state of tremulous excitement.
        他激动得直发抖。

    柯林斯词典

    • ADJ-GRADED (声音或动作)震颤的,颤抖的,打战的;(笑容)怯生生的,不自然的
      If someone's voice, smile, or actions aretremulous, they are unsteady because the person is uncertain, afraid, or upset.
      1. She fidgeted in her chair as she took a deep, tremulous breath.
        她在椅子上坐立不安,轻颤着深吸了一口气。

    英英释义

    adj

    • (of the voice) quivering as from weakness or fear
      1. the old lady's quavering voice
      2. spoke timidly in a tremulous voice
      Synonym:quavering
